ชุดพัฒนา SoC Intel® Stratix® 10 SX มีหน่วยความจําถาวรต่อไปนี้ซึ่งสามารถใช้เพื่อจัดเก็บข้อมูลผู้ใช้:
Intel® MAX®หน่วยความจํา 10 FPGA, การ์ดลูก OOBE, การ์ดลูก NAND Flash, การ์ดแฟลช HPC Boot และ FPGA: HPC และ FPGA Micro SD, HPC และ FPGA QSPI, HPC และ FPGA eMMC
หน่วยความจําถาวรอื่นๆ จะถูกใช้เพื่อจัดเก็บข้อมูลการกําหนดค่าเท่านั้น และไม่สามารถเข้าถึงเพื่อจัดเก็บข้อมูลผู้ใช้ได้
ในการเข้าถึงและล้างหน่วยความจํา Intel® MAX® 10 FPGA ให้ใช้ โปรแกรมเมอร์ Intel® Quartus® Prime และตั้งค่า SW1 และ SW2 เป็นการตั้งค่าต่อไปนี้:
SW1[1..8]: ปิด, เปิด, เปิด, เปิด
SW2[1..4]: เปิด, เปิด, เปิด
การ์ดลูก OOBE นําเสนอซ็อกเก็ตการ์ด SD ที่ HPS สามารถบูทและจัดเก็บข้อมูลได้ เนื่องจากหน่วยความจํานี้เป็นหน่วยความจําภายนอก การ์ดจึงสามารถติดกับพีซีแยกกันได้ เช่น ใช้ 'dd' จาก Linux
เพื่อให้แน่ใจว่ามีการเข้าถึงการ์ดลูกที่ขับเคลื่อนด้วย SW4 ควรตั้งค่าตั้งแต่บิต 1 ถึงบิต 4 เป็น "เปิด ปิด"
การ์ดลูกแฟลช NAND นําเสนอ NAND และ eMMC ทั้งสองสามารถเข้าถึงได้โดยการเรียกใช้ U-Boot ด้วยดีบักเกอร์จากบรรทัดคําสั่ง
หากต้องการเรียกใช้งาน ให้ทําตามคําแนะนําที่นี่:
หลังจาก U-Boot เริ่มทํางานบน HPS ให้หยุดตัวนับ U-Boot โดยการกดปุ่มใดๆ บนคอนโซลซีเรียล
หากต้องการล้าง NAND ให้เรียกใช้คําสั่งต่อไปนี้:
nand erase
หากต้องการ ล้าง eMCC ให้ เรียกใช้งาน ต่อไปนี้:
ลบ MMC
เพื่อให้แน่ใจว่ามีการเข้าถึงการ์ดลูกที่ขับเคลื่อนด้วย SW4 ควรตั้งค่าตั้งแต่บิต 1 ถึงบิต 4 เป็น "เปิด ปิด"
การ์ด HPC สามารถใช้สําหรับการบูตและการจัดเก็บข้อมูลจํานวนมากของ HPC การ์ด FPGA ใช้ในการจัดเก็บและโหลดการกําหนดค่าการออกแบบของผู้ใช้ เพื่อให้มั่นใจว่าการ์ดลูกๆ จะต้องได้รับการขับเคลื่อนด้วยการตั้งค่า SW4 ตั้งแต่บิต 1 ถึงบิต 4 เป็น "เปิด ปิด ปิด"
- HPC และ FPGA Micro SD รองรับการ์ด Micro SD 4 บิตที่นําเสนอซ็อกเก็ตการ์ด Micro SD เนื่องจากหน่วยความจํานี้เป็นหน่วยความจําภายนอก จึงสามารถติดการ์ดด้วยพีซีแยกกันได้
- HPC และ FPGA QSPI การ์ดเหล่านี้รองรับ QSPI NOR Flash ความจุ 2 Gb ที่ผลิตโดย Micron โปรแกรมเมอร์สามารถเข้าถึงหน่วยความจํานี้ได้ หากแฟลชไม่อยู่ในห่วงโซ่ JTAG ให้คลิกที่Intel Stratix 10 แล้วเลือก "เปลี่ยนไฟล์" แล้วเลือกไฟล์ .jic
- HPC และ FPGA eMMC การ์ดเหล่านี้รองรับ eMMC Flash 8 บิตที่ผลิตโดย Micron โปรแกรมเมอร์สามารถเข้าถึงหน่วยความจํานี้ได้ หากแฟลชไม่อยู่ในห่วงโซ่ JTAG ให้คลิกที่Intel Stratix 10 แล้วเลือก "เปลี่ยนไฟล์" แล้วเลือกไฟล์ .pof